Overview
Explore the challenges and strategies for creating user-friendly hardware-related tools in this 45-minute conference talk from YOW! 2016. Delve into case studies from personal open-source projects developed for the NodeJS Hardware Working Group and the global Nodebots community. Learn valuable lessons on improving code to enhance first impressions and foster community growth. Gain fresh perspectives on writing libraries and toolchains that are easy to use, flexible, testable, and extensible, with a focus on the unique complexities of hardware-related software development. Discover how thoughtful processes and empathy can lead to more effective tools for fellow developers in the hardware space.
